>> @@ -244,16 +244,8 @@ static struct s3c2410_platform_nand __initdata
>> osiris_nand_info = {
>>   /* PCMCIA control and configuration */
>>
>>   static struct resource osiris_pcmcia_resource[] = {
>> -    [0] = {
>> -        .start    = 0x0f000000,
>> -        .end    = 0x0f100000,
>> -        .flags    = IORESOURCE_MEM,
>> -    },
>> -    [1] = {
>> -        .start    = 0x0c000000,
>> -        .end    = 0x0c100000,
>> -        .flags    = IORESOURCE_MEM,
>> -    }
>> +    [0] = DEFINE_RES_MEM(0x0f000000, SZ_1M),
>> +    [1] = DEFINE_RES_MEM(0x0c000000, SZ_1M),
> 
>    You seem to be fixing the mistake in the original code where - 1 was
> missing in the '.end' initializers...
> 
I am not sure if the original author intended to have it SZ_1M byte wide
or (SZ_1M+1) byte wide. Since the later case seemed highly unlikely, I
went ahead with SZ_1M.

Although, I should have mentioned this in the commit log. :(
